FaintlyQuaint posted:DRK is mediocre for everything except MT DPS. I've been feeling this way myself. PLD can drop a damage shield on the party with a long CD. MT PLD takes less damage. OT PLD can heal people. WAR does a lot of damage and can have 100% uptime on either -10% damage dealt or +10% slashing damage. OT WAR can do both. If WAR uses their slashing debuff, a NIN in the party can skip theirs for a DPS increase. WAR also has a "give me a bunch of HP or TP" button. DRK has int down. If there's a mnk in the party, the mnk still has to use dragon kick. They also have -10% damage taken, but on a CD and only if they parry, so no using it if you're OT. Their Sentinel-alike is just worse than what the other two tanks get; I feel like it should get a DA bonus, like +50% duration. Their "don't die" button is good in theory but in practice is harder to not die with than the other two tanks. My real problem is that a lot of the buttons feel like poo poo to use. 1) Dark Mind is weird. There are very few cases where you would want to use it, but not DA it. Why not just give it a big MP cost so it wouldn't be awkward to use? 2) Dark Dance is lovely, and DA Dark Dance is dumb. 3) Dark Arts combined with anything that already costs MP feels bad. This is mostly because you would only do this when AoEing and once your 15 seconds of Blood Price MP is gone, dumping all that MP means you have to stop actually AoEing. You could AoE three times, or you could AoE once and get a Cure worth of HP back. And that's combined with how much of a slog it is to get your MP back when Blood Price is down or you aren't getting hit much for a long stretch of time. Also it's the only tank with no good way to regulate their TP use other than "spam ranged attack".

Verranicus posted:Just unlocked Alex, can someone explain the loot system for me? Each item that drops corresponds to a piece of gear. Lens = helm, spring = legs, shaft = body and so on. Accessories and belt take 1 token. Gloves, head, and feet take two. Chest/legs take 4.
